I went in to get a flat fixed, because I'm a mechanical moron. I offered Curtis ten dollars if he'd go slow, and teach me how to do it for myself. He refused the extra money, but was a terrific teacher. He and one of his employees gave me lots of tips for bicycle maintenance. They were wonderful. I bought a patch kit for $3.50, in addition to all that they showed me. \t\n\t\nOn my way home that night, I got a nail stuck in my tire. Thanks to Curtis, I was able to patch the tire myself, saving me another couple days of frustration. I will never go anywhere else. ...read more
